* Darjeeling New Cemetery. (Singtom Cemetery] Established 1858. A report <ref>[http://archiver.rootsweb.ancestry.com/th/read/INDIA/2007-05/1179823575 India List post by James Sinclair] </ref>in 2007 mentions that the Singtom cemetery is in a neglected state and gravestones have disappeared.
*The Jewish cemetery . The approximate location is mentioned in the comments by Peter J. Karthak on November 8, 2009 in Rebecca Bragg's article above.
